  38. #ifndef _miiphy_h_
  39. #define _miiphy_h_
  40. int miiphy_read(unsigned char addr, unsigned char reg, unsigned short * value);
  41. int miiphy_write(unsigned char addr, unsigned char reg, unsigned short value);
  42. int miiphy_info(unsigned char addr, unsigned int *oui, unsigned char *model,
  43. unsigned char *rev);
  44. int miiphy_reset(unsigned char addr);
  45. int miiphy_speed(unsigned char addr);
  46. int miiphy_duplex(unsigned char addr);
  47. /* phy seed setup */
  48. #define AUTO 99
  49. #define _100BASET 100
  50. #define _10BASET 10
  51. #define HALF 22
  52. #define FULL 44
  53. /* phy register offsets */
  54. #define PHY_BMCR 0x00
  55. #define PHY_BMSR 0x01
  56. #define PHY_PHYIDR1 0x02
  57. #define PHY_PHYIDR2 0x03
  58. #define PHY_ANAR 0x04
  59. #define PHY_ANLPAR 0x05
  60. #define PHY_ANER 0x06
  61. #define PHY_ANNPTR 0x07
  62. #define PHY_PHYSTS 0x10
  63. #define PHY_MIPSCR 0x11
  64. #define PHY_MIPGSR 0x12
  65. #define PHY_DCR 0x13
  66. #define PHY_FCSCR 0x14
  67. #define PHY_RECR 0x15
  68. #define PHY_PCSR 0x16
  69. #define PHY_LBR 0x17
  70. #define PHY_10BTSCR 0x18
  71. #define PHY_PHYCTRL 0x19
  72. /* PHY BMCR */
  73. #define PHY_BMCR_RESET 0x8000
  74. #define PHY_BMCR_LOOP 0x4000
  75. #define PHY_BMCR_100MB 0x2000
  76. #define PHY_BMCR_AUTON 0x1000
  77. #define PHY_BMCR_POWD 0x0800
  78. #define PHY_BMCR_ISO 0x0400
  79. #define PHY_BMCR_RST_NEG 0x0200
  80. #define PHY_BMCR_DPLX 0x0100
  81. #define PHY_BMCR_COL_TST 0x0080
  82. /* phy BMSR */
  83. #define PHY_BMSR_100T4 0x8000
  84. #define PHY_BMSR_100TXF 0x4000
  85. #define PHY_BMSR_100TXH 0x2000
  86. #define PHY_BMSR_10TF 0x1000
  87. #define PHY_BMSR_10TH 0x0800
  88. #define PHY_BMSR_PRE_SUP 0x0040
  89. #define PHY_BMSR_AUTN_COMP 0x0020
  90. #define PHY_BMSR_RF 0x0010
  91. #define PHY_BMSR_AUTN_ABLE 0x0008
  92. #define PHY_BMSR_LS 0x0004
  93. #define PHY_BMSR_JD 0x0002
  94. #define PHY_BMSR_EXT 0x0001
  95. /*phy ANLPAR */
  96. #define PHY_ANLPAR_NP 0x8000
  97. #define PHY_ANLPAR_ACK 0x4000
  98. #define PHY_ANLPAR_RF 0x2000
  99. #define PHY_ANLPAR_T4 0x0200
  100. #define PHY_ANLPAR_TXFD 0x0100
  101. #define PHY_ANLPAR_TX 0x0080
  102. #define PHY_ANLPAR_10FD 0x0040
  103. #define PHY_ANLPAR_10 0x0020
  104. #define PHY_ANLPAR_100 0x0380 /* we can run at 100 */
  105. #endif
